The complete leveling revamp is going to take quite a bit of work, too. Just from making MoP available at level 80, they’ve created a situation where, for example, a player who decides to level in Pandaria from 80 to 90 can’t make or use level-appropriate bandages (windwool bandages require level 85), and can’t fully engage with the cloud serpent racers when they normally encounter them in the Jade Forest. Not game breaking, but still an issue that’s arisen just from combining two expansions into a single level bracket. Imagine what could be overlooked or broken when making six expansions cover the entire leveling bracket.
